My Project

The items I'm requesting are vital in transforming my students' educational journey. The student dictionaries and thesauruses empower my students to embrace language and confidently express themselves. With these resources, they will broaden their vocabulary, enhance comprehension, and become more articulate in their communication. The impact is felt across subjects as these tools provide the foundation for academic success.

Bookcases serve as the cornerstone of our classroom library.

They don't just store books; they unlock the world of reading. By organizing and displaying our collection, they inspire curiosity and create a haven where students can explore, learn, and develop critical thinking skills. Moreover, fidget toys aren't just playthings; they are instruments of focus and attention. In a world filled with distractions, these toys allow students to channel their energy positively, making it easier for them to engage in lessons, learn more effectively, and reach their full potential.

My project has three primary objectives. Firstly, I aim to enrich my students' language skills, boosting their confidence in reading and writing. Secondly, I am committed to creating a dynamic learning environment by fostering focus and engagement, especially for those students who may need additional support. Finally, I aspire to cultivate a love for reading and critical thinking through an inviting and well-organized classroom library. Your support for this project is not just about purchasing items; it's an investment in the brighter future of my students.
